gpt4 book ai didi

javascript - 使用 create-react-app 时如何获取 electro.js 文件的 typescript

转载 作者:行者123 更新时间:2023-12-02 23:23:59 24 4
gpt4 key购买 nike

在所有解释如何将 create-react-app 与 electro 结合使用的文章中(例如: https://www.codementor.io/randyfindley/how-to-build-an-electron-app-using-create-react-app-and-electron-builder-ss1k0sfer ),他们都提到 electro.js 文件应放置在 public 文件夹中。

我也想为这个 electro.js 有 typescript 定义(因为我也在 react 应用程序中使用 typescript )。我该怎么做?

最佳答案

我花了相当多的时间在一个 Electron 项目上工作,并创建了一个使用 Electron + TypeScript(非常严格)+ Create React App(非弹出)的入门工具包。我认为您可能会发现它作为一个起点很有用,即使可能有一些您可能不需要的其他工具。

查看 electron branch of Foldable更多细节。特别感兴趣的是 src/electron.ts , package.json和公共(public)目录。

快速为您提供一些可能对您的问题有用的附加要点:

  1. 可以在“main”下的 package.json 中配置 Electron 的入口脚本
  2. 您将需要使用 TSC 或其他 typescript 编译器来处理 Electron 的“主线程”或节点部分。这与 CRA 是分开的。或者,您可以使用纯 JavaScript 来进行更简单的设置。
  3. 我的公共(public)文件夹中唯一的东西是 html 文件减去 javascript 导入(因为它们是自动注入(inject)的)

关于javascript - 使用 create-react-app 时如何获取 electro.js 文件的 typescript 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56819238/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com